Abstract
A rotating coupling for transmitting optical signals across an optical fiber juncture is described which in one preferred embodiment comprises a body member having an axial passageway sized for coaxially receiving a first rotatable optical fiber member and a second optical fiber member in generally axial abutting relationship, the passageway defining a cylindrically shaped first enlargement near a first end of the body member and a generally conically shaped second enlargement axially adjacent the first enlargement, a lubricated rotatable bearing member disposed within the first and second enlargements and having a central bore for receiving the first optical fiber member for rotation therewith and having outer shape defined generally by the first and second enlargements, an axial recess in the second end of the body member for receiving an axially resilient spring for holding the second optical fiber member in axial alignment with the first optical fiber member, and a threaded end cap for the second end of the body member.
